High-voltage ternary positive electrode material for lithium-ion battery and preparation method thereof

1. A method for preparing a high-voltage ternary positive electrode material of a lithium-ion battery, wherein a molecular formula of the positive electrode material of the lithium-ion battery is LiNi0.6-xMgxCo0.2-yAlyMn0.2-zTizO2-dFd, wherein 0<

  • x≤

    0.05, 0<

    y≤

    0.05, 0<

    z≤

    0.05, and 0<

    d≤

    0.05;

    wherein the method comprises the following steps;

    step 1;

    weighing a sample including a nickel source material, a magnesium source material, a cobalt source material, an aluminum source material, a manganese source material and, a titanium source material at a molar ratio of Ni;

    Mg;

    Co;

    Al;

    Mn;

    Ti=(0.6−

    x);

    x;

    (0.2−

    y);

    y;

    (0.2−

    z);

    z;

    dividing the sample into two parts at molar ratios of (Ni+Mg);

    (Co+Al);

    (Mn+Ti)=5;

    2;

    3 and 7;

    2;

    1 respectively, and dissolving the two parts respectively in deionized water to obtain a solution a and a solution b;

    step 2, mixing a sodium hydroxide solution with ammonia to form a solution c, wherein the solution c is composed of the sodium hydroxide at a concentration of 2.0 mol/L and the ammonia at a concentration of 0.5 mol/L;

    step 3, uniformly dropping the solution a and the solution c into a beaker containing deionized water, and then uniformly dropping the solution b and the solution c into the beaker and placing the beaker in a water bath at a temperature of 50 to 80°

    C. and stirring continuously;

    step 4, adding the ammonia into a mixed solution obtained from the step 3, adjusting pH to be 11, and stirring continuously for 5 hours, then raising the temperature to 70°

    C. and aging for 12 hours;

    step 5, filtering and washing a product obtained from the step 4 until no sulfate ion is detected using BaCl2 solution, and then drying the product in a blast oven and grinding the product evenly;

    step 6, mixing a precursor obtained from the step 5 with a lithium source and a fluorine source, grinding a mixture evenly and drying the mixture using absolute ethanol as a dispersant; and

    step 7, grinding the mixture obtained from the step 6 evenly, and putting the mixture in a tube furnace, raising a temperature to 450-550°

    C. at 5°

    C./min in an oxygen air atmosphere, and pre-sintering the mixture for 5-10 hours;

    then raising the temperature to 700-850°

    C. at 2°

    C./min, and sintering the mixture for 10-24 hours;

    grinding the product after natural cooling in the oxygen atmosphere, and obtaining the positive electrode material LiNi0.6-xMgxCo0.2-yAlyMn0.2-zTizO2-dFd the lithium-ion battery, wherein the positive electrode material has a layered structure, and nickel has gradient distribution in particles.
